Impressive Lake Austin sprawls 21 miles from Lake Travis to downtown Austin.  One of seven Highland Lakes created by the Lower Colorado River Authority, it serves to control flooding and generate electric power.  But the protected water level makes this a prime spot for recreational boating and many watersports.

Boating Requirements

Boaters younger than 18 years of age must complete a TPWD-approved course and be certified with TPWD to operate any vessel over 10 horsepower, wind-blown vessel over 14 feet and all personal watercraft.
